Rapid eviction assistance programs are designed to provide financial support/grants/funding to families facing eviction, helping them stay in their homes and avoid the disruption of moving.

These programs often offer short-term/one-time/temporary financial aid/assistance/relief to cover rent, utilities, or other essential expenses that may be causing a family to fall behind. Eligibility requirements vary by program, but generally include factors such as income level, household size, and the length of time a family has resided in their home.
